The Sand Creek Regional Greenway is a nearly 13-mile public trail and natural area located in the northeast Denver metro area. 

The Sand Creek Regional Greenway Partnership (SCRGP) is a 501(c)3 non-profit organization established to protect, maintain and enhance the Sand Creek Regional Greenway. We are committed to enhancing the equitable access, awareness, and engagement of the Greenway.  

We are devoted to the vision of an urban model greenway that all nearby community members can safely and comfortably access. We champion public awareness of the Greenway, including its scenic, natural, historical, cultural, and recreational resources. We provide free or affordable experiential nature-based education, outdoor recreation and wellness programs, and environmental stewardship opportunities to broaden engagement.
